  • Abstract
    In this paper, an universal mobile agent architecture for WSNs is proposed. In the traditional client/server based network computing, local data is transferred to destination directly. In mobile-agent based computing, mobile agent is dedicated to eliminate information redundancy and communication overhead in order to prolong network lifetime.The advantages of the mobile agent paradigm make it more suitable for wireless sensor networks(WSNs) than client/server paradigm. The ways of eliminate information redundancy and communication overhead has been discussed in detail technical requirements and key techniques for wireless sensor networks are also analyzed.
